Medium Neutral Citation: Grant v Grant; Grant v Grant (No. 3) [2021] NSWSC 1 Hearing dates: Decision in Chambers on the papers. Date of orders: 5 January 2021 Decision date: 05 January 2021 Jurisdiction: Equity Before: Slattery J Decision: The defendants are ordered to pay the costs of the plaintiff in the estate recovery proceedings on an indemnity basis. The plaintiff is ordered to pay the costs of the estate in the family provision proceedings on an indemnity basis. Liberty to apply granted. Catchwords: COSTS – Indemnity costs – an application for indemnity costs is brought by the successful party following judgment delivered on 24 September 2020 – whether indemnity costs should be awarded on the basis of that judgment's findings of significant misconduct against the unsuccessful parties.
